Mali ex-junta insists on leading transition, as ECOWAS talks fail

May 14, 2012

Negotiations held in Mali between the coup leaders and a delegation from the sub-regional bloc, ECOWAS hit a snag at the weekend.

Coup leader Captain Amadou Sanogo had spoken against the deployment of any foreign troops in the country and said what Mali needed was logistical and financial support to fight the rebel insurgency in the north of the country.

As WADR’s Bamako Correspondent Abdoul Karim Ba reports, the ECOWAS mediators left the Malian capital over the weekend without reaching an agreement with the National Committee for the recovery of Democracy and the Restoration of the State (CNRDRE) led by Captain Sanogo.
